Installer le VPN openconnect d’oracle sous Ubuntu 16.04LTS

Information récupéré a l’adresse : http://tomtomtom.org/networkmanager-openconnect/

Ça a marché du premier coup sur ma machine.

On supprime les paquets inutilisables :

sudo apt-get purge network-manager-openconnect network-manager-openconnect-gnome

On compile les dépendences :

sudo apt-get build-dep network-manager-openconnect

Les sources dans apt doivent etre actives :

sudo sed -i s/#deb-src/deb-src/g /etc/apt/sources.list

On installe les nouvelles dépendances :

sudo apt-get install libnm-dev

On récupere le code source :

wget http://ftp.gnome.org/pub/GNOME/sources/NetworkManager-openconnect/1.1/NetworkManager-openconnect-1.1.93.tar.xz

On se place dans le répertoire :

cd NetworkManager-openconnect-1.1.93

On lance le configure :

./configure --prefix=/usr --sysconfdir=/etc --localstatedir=/var --libexecdir=/usr/lib/NetworkManager/ --enable-more-warnings=yes --disable-static

On compile:

make

On installe :

sudo make install

On install openconnect :

sudo apt-get install openconnect

On compile le package avec checkinstall :

sudo checkinstall

On ajoute un utilisateur systeme :

sudo adduser --system --quiet --home /var/lib/NetworkManager --no-create-home --gecos "NetworkManager OpenConnect plugin" --group nm-openconnect}

Et on redémarre.